The AMD XCZU5EV-1FBVB900I is a high-performance Zynq UltraScale+ Multiprocessor System-on-Chip (MPSoC) designed for demanding embedded applications requiring advanced video processing, real-time control, and programmable logic capabilities. Built on 16nm FinFET+ process technology, this industrial-grade SoC combines a powerful quad-core ARM Cortex-A53 processor with extensive FPGA fabric in a compact 900-pin FCBGA package.
Key Features of the XCZU5EV-1FBVB900I Zynq UltraScale+ MPSoC
The XCZU5EV-1FBVB900I belongs to the EV (video codec-equipped) variant of the Zynq UltraScale+ family, making it ideal for applications that require integrated H.264/H.265 video encoding and decoding. This device delivers exceptional 64-bit processor scalability while combining real-time control with dedicated engines for graphics, video, waveform, and packet processing.
Processing System Architecture
The XCZU5EV-1FBVB900I features a heterogeneous computing architecture with multiple processing cores designed for different workloads:
| Processing Unit |
Specification |
| Application Processor |
Quad-core ARM Cortex-A53 (up to 1.5 GHz) |
| Real-Time Processor |
Dual-core ARM Cortex-R5F (up to 600 MHz) |
| Graphics Processor |
ARM Mali-400 MP2 GPU |
| Video Codec |
4K H.264/H.265 Encoder/Decoder |
XCZU5EV-1FBVB900I Technical Specifications
Programmable Logic Resources
The programmable logic section of the XCZU5EV-1FBVB900I provides extensive resources for custom hardware acceleration and signal processing applications.
| Parameter |
Value |
| System Logic Cells |
256,200 |
| CLB Flip-Flops |
234,240 |
| Look-Up Tables (LUTs) |
117,120 |
| Block RAM |
5.1 Mb (12.2 Mb total with UltraRAM) |
| DSP Slices (DSP48E2) |
1,248 |
| UltraRAM |
Available |
Package and Electrical Specifications
| Specification |
Details |
| Package Type |
900-FCBGA (31mm × 31mm) |
| Package Code |
FBVB900 |
| Speed Grade |
-1 (Standard Performance) |
| Operating Temperature |
Industrial: -40°C to +100°C |
| Core Voltage |
0.85V |
| Process Technology |
16nm FinFET+ |

XCZU5EV-1FBVB900I Part Number Breakdown
Understanding the part number helps identify the exact device configuration:
| Code |
Meaning |
| XC |
Xilinx Commercial |
| ZU5 |
Zynq UltraScale+ Size 5 |
| EV |
Video Codec Equipped Variant |
| -1 |
Speed Grade (Standard) |
| F |
Flip Chip Package |
| BVB |
Package Ball Configuration |
| 900 |
900 Ball Count |
| I |
Industrial Temperature Range |
Why Choose the AMD XCZU5EV-1FBVB900I for Your Design?
The XCZU5EV-1FBVB900I offers several compelling advantages for system designers:
Integrated Video Processing – The on-chip H.264/H.265 codec eliminates the need for external video processing chips, reducing system complexity, power consumption, and BOM cost.
Heterogeneous Computing – The combination of application processors (Cortex-A53), real-time processors (Cortex-R5F), GPU (Mali-400), and programmable logic enables optimal task allocation for maximum system efficiency.
Industrial-Grade Reliability – The “I” suffix indicates industrial temperature range operation from -40°C to +100°C, ensuring reliable performance in harsh environments.
Scalable Architecture – The 900-FCBGA package is footprint-compatible with other devices in the XCZU4, XCZU5, and XCZU7 families, enabling design scalability across product lines.
